Output 8c30cb54e3d3aa64d7184f589ce1c6552107bbbfda734601a34258127601487a:1

value
128135027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18bf02e7cc9f5c176a48b74e2cf708d14393752c OP_EQUAL
address
33wrxrBzyqAhA4z6T1QXq72por6Jyfz8N2
transaction
8c30cb54e3d3aa64d7184f589ce1c6552107bbbfda734601a34258127601487a
spent
true